Aeromexico will be rolling out a host of new connections between the U.S. and Mexico this very summertime travel season.

On the seasonal front, Aeromexico will offer twice-a-week nonstop flights between Los Angeles and Culiacan, July 9 to Aug. 20; from Las Vegas to Guadalajara, July 7 to Aug. 21; and from Atlanta to Cancun, July 7 to Aug. 22.

In the same breath, the company will has requested clearance to fly between Chicago and Durango from July 8 to Sept. 4. Aeromexico also plans seasonal December service between New York (JFK Airport) and Cancun.

In addition, the carrier will add a fourth year-round weekly flight from Salt Lake City to Mexico City, each Wednesday, starting July 6. Overseas, the airline is adding its first-ever nonstop routes from Mexico´s Monterrey and to Spain´s Madrid, beginning on September 6.
